Transaction 3542d70a20908071002598f40a19f2555669433d77226884cd356b740db7f686
1 Input
2 Outputs
- 3542d70a20908071002598f40a19f2555669433d77226884cd356b740db7f686:0
- 3542d70a20908071002598f40a19f2555669433d77226884cd356b740db7f686:1
value 2404921
address 3PdwasnARTUTEakK1fuX58R93KKTypFeSK
value 366806937
address 1NBYd8MvWXBw7dA6b3emeXFCkU6bidGGbu